Reasons to travel to Russia

Russia travel is an amazing opportunity to admire the legendary Kremlin and the Red Square in Moscow, observe the historical monuments of St. Petersburg, explore the gems of the Golden Ring, discover breathtaking panoramas from the waterside, setting off on a once-in-a-lifetime cruise, try exceptional Russian cuisine and a lot more. Anyway, every city in Russia has something to charm with, even in the nice and cozy province, that's why visiting Russia is just a must for every traveler.

Russia is the many-sided pearl of the world, which will, for sure, surprise you! All nature enthusiasts are welcome to visit the scenic Karelia region to enjoy breathtaking mountain landscapes. If you are looking for something unusual, Buryatia awaits you with open arms! Ready for an extreme experience? For the brave, we highly recommend to travel to the north of the country and include the world's biggest city above the Arctic Circle, Murmansk, to your itinerary to see the legendary Northern Lights!
